To improve the quality of project submissions to the Presidential AI Challenge, OSU will host a merit-based competition that is separate from the official Presidential AI Challenge. We will give out mini-grants to top-performing teams (regardless of Tracks and Category Groups) after the Tier I deadline (Jan 20, 2026).
Oklahoma teams that successfully submitted to the Presidential AI Challenge will be eligible for our mini-grants if:
You share your full deliverable package (a single PDF file) with us.
You provide a budget on how you plan to spend the mini-grant to continue to work on or improve your project.
